WebIn the early twentieth century, some tannin-like compounds were isolated from coffee and called ‘caffetannic acid’, assumed to be a type of tannin like those found in tea. However, ‘caffetannic acid’ turned out to be not a type of tannic acid but instead a mixture of molecules , mainly chlorogenic acids ( Ukers 1922 ). WebThese tannins can leach out of the plants. The water in the soil becomes rich with tannins and seeps into the ground water or drains into lakes and streams. These waters become brown in color and look like tea. The word tannin comes from the old German word tanna meaning oak. It refers to the use of wood tannins derived from oak trees that were ... Pour in the water and leave to stew for 4/5 minutes. WebJul 20, 2024 · An important part of the chemical composition of green tea is the polyphenols. Polyphenols are natural compounds in the tea plant that give the drink a lot of its trademark flavor. The term polyphenols includes smaller subgroups of flavanoids, phenolic acids and tannins. The largest subgroup within the polyphenols are the flavanoids.

Tea leaves undergo a process of oxidation after the tea leaves have been picked and their cell walls are broken after they have withered. What this means is that the polyphenols in tea become exposed to oxygen and oxidase enzymes. These have the effect of turning polyphenols into thearubigins and theaflavins. giveself command mining helmetWebThe amino acid theanine (5-N-ethylglutamine) is also unique to tea.
